Solid Asian buffet. Not the worst, not the best, but it’s very solid. We all know buffets are cheap food with large quantity but a low quality on return, and Texas Buffet delivers a solid return. Buffets are generally for people who want to eat a lot on a budget. So I try my best not to be a snob when evaluating a buffet. For me does the food at least taste fresh and of decent quality? The answer is yes for Texas Buffet. I never felt like I was messing with my health eating any of the food like some other buffets. The meat tasted like it was kept at a proper temperature and fresh, everything else felt fresh and decent. It’s not great food, but I remember when this place was a Golden Corral and it was one of the worst Golden Corrals I’ve ever been too. Texas Buffet is a clear step up from the previous owner. The atmosphere is also a small step up from the previous establishment and some other buffet restaurants in the area. I certainly would not call this a classy buffet restaurant, but I liked that it held back and doesn’t dive head first into being excessively gaudy or tacky. It tries to look like a professional cafeteria instead of a tacky amusement park. So there’s a win there. It’s still buffet food, so temper your expectations, but I give it a solid recommendation. I would not go here to celebrate a really special occasion like a milestone birthday or graduation, find a nicer place for that. But this is a good place to dine on the cheap and probably will not make you sick.
